- Q11829938 abstract "Stuttflog Glacier (71°56′S 4°45′E) is a glacier flowing north between Mount Grytoyr and Mount Pertrellfjellet in the Muhlig-Hofmann Mountains, Queen Maud Land, Antarctica. Mapped by Norwegian cartographers from surveys and air photos by the Norwegian Antarctic Expedition (1956–60) and named Stuttflogbreen (short rock wall glacier).12px This article incorporates public domain material from the United States Geological Survey document "Stuttflog Glacier" (content from the Geographic Names Information System).".
